As a longtime member of CAI, it is my privilege and honor to provide details about the different Excellence Awards offered by our Keystone Chapter.
Every year, CAI presents numerous awards to nominees for their outstanding services to the industry and to CAI during the annual meeting held in December. In addition to awarding nominated members, we take pride in recognizing our fabulous business partners that sponsor our Excellence Awards.
While the pandemic put a pause on our new Awards Gala, we are hard at work planning for the 2021 Awards Gala to be held on December 1 at Bluestone Country Club in Blue Bell, PA. This black-tie optional event will be a wonderful opportunity to recognize and honor the hard work and achievements of our members.
Below is a brief summary of the Keystone CAI’s Excellence Awards :
Excellence in Education Award – This award is given to a member who has contributed valuable educational content during the year. Nominees can include program speakers, magazine authors, podcast contributors, etc. The recipient recognizes excellence in creating valuable, relevant, and consistent content that will educate and retain the CAI audience.

Excellence in Community Management Award – The recipient of this award will be given to a manager or managers who have excelled in the field of community management. Nominees must have achieved and currently maintain at least one CAI professional manager credential: CMCA, PCAM, AMS or LSM.
Chapter Shining Star Award –
The Shining Star Award is given to a member or members with a minimum of two years of volunteer service with the chapter and who has displayed extraordinary commitment, leadership, and contributions to the chapter. Nominees must demonstrate a passion for their work and CAI’s mission and strives to make an impact within CAI and their respective field of work.
Excellence in Community Leadership Award – This award will be presented to a community association board that has provided outstanding leadership and community governance. Nominees must include an overview about what the community association has done to earn this nomination.
Excellence in Community Service Award – This award is given to a member of the organization that has excelled in the area of service to a community association. Nominees are actively engaged in the chapter and serve as mentors within the membership and they provide leadership and encouragement to others within the organization.
Rookie of the Year Award - The Rookie of the Year Award was brought back by the board in 2020! This award is given to a chapter volunteer for his or her first year of service who has gone above and beyond what is asked or expected from a volunteer.
